Re: Parhely (ORM for HBase) released!

Posted by Marcus Herou <ma...@tailsweep.com>.
Hi.

You need to check it out and build it:

Something like this:

svn co http://dev.tailsweep.com/svn/parhely/trunk parhely
cd parhely
mvn package

Then you can grab the built jar from the target dir.
